A meta-analysis of over 11,000 patients showed that hyperfractionated radiotherapy (AFRT) reduces the risk of death by 8% compared to standard fractionation radiotherapy (SFRT). AFRT also improves locoregional control, with a significant increase in five-year survival rates.

A new Penn Medicine study shows that proton therapy significantly reduces side effects in pediatric head and neck cancer patients. The results, which followed 25 patients aged 1-21, found no evidence of disease in 76% after 13 months, with only mild side effects such as fatigue and dermatitis.
A recent study published in Oncogene identified a biochemical pathway in cancer stem cells that is essential for promoting head and neck cancer. The study shows that the Nanog protein, normally active in embryonic stem cells, promotes the growth of cancer stem cells in head and neck cancer.

Researchers analyzed data from eight sexual health services across Australia, finding a significant decline in genital warts diagnoses among vaccinated young women and men. The HPV vaccination has been shown to protect against the types of HPV that cause 90% of genital warts and cancer-causing HPV types.
A phase 1 clinical trial of Rigosertib, a dual kinase inhibitor, demonstrated the drug's effectiveness in patients with head and neck cancer who have failed platinum-based therapies. The results led to an 80-patient multi-institutional Phase II trial to explore biomarkers for accurate patient matching.

Researchers at Fox Chase Cancer Center have identified a naturally occurring agent that targets a gene important for the growth of leukoplakia cells, which can lead to head and neck cancer. Pharmacological inhibition of this gene reduced cell movement and proliferation in leukoplakia cells.
Researchers have discovered a new mechanism by which the human papilloma virus (HPV) causes head and neck cancer and designed a drug that blocks this mechanism. The findings could lead to a safer, more effective therapy for HPV-caused cancer, potentially reducing the need for high-dose chemotherapy.
Patients with advanced head and neck cancers have higher survival rates when treated at high-volume hospitals and dedicated cancer centers. Despite this, the proportion of patients who received multimodality therapy was similar between low- and high-volume hospitals.

Research found that a large majority of head and neck cancers have deregulated PI3K/AKT/mTOR pathway, but this doesn't necessarily mean the tumor is dependent on it for survival. The study used tumor explant model to distinguish driver mutations from passenger mutations, which could help stratify patients for response to mTOR inhibitors.
Researchers found that lung and head and neck cancer patients who quit smoking before surgery had significantly lower relapse rates compared to those who smoked during the week prior to surgery. A Danish health care fast track program has reduced the waiting time between a patient's initial meeting with a healthcare provider and their first treatment for head and neck cancer from 69 days in 2002 to 41 days in 2010. The program, implemented in 2008, prioritized cancer patients and implemented various reforms to curb wait times.
A study found that intensity modulated radiation therapy (IMRT) improves quality of life among long-term survivors of head and neck cancer. Patients treated with IMRT reported better health-related quality of life compared to those receiving other forms of radiation therapy.
Researchers found that standard radiation therapy with or without chemotherapy is less effective for HIV-positive head and neck cancer patients, with high recurrence rates of 69% and overall survival of 55%. This highlights the need for more research to develop tailored treatments that can improve outcomes for these patients.
PET/CT scans have been shown to detect local head and neck cancer recurrences before they become clinically apparent, leading to improved treatment outcomes. The study found that 53% of abnormal scans identified malignancies, while false positives accounted for 46% of cases.

A recent study found that 7% of the US population between ages 14 and 69 has an oral HPV infection, with men being three times more likely to have it than women. The study also revealed that patients infected with oral HPV type 16 have a 14 times greater risk of developing head and neck cancer.
Researchers found that slight oral temperature increases can predict severe mucositis, a common side effect of chemoradiotherapy. Early intervention using thermal imaging technology may help prevent or alleviate severe complications from treatment.
A new study presents evidence that erlotinib is an effective first-line treatment for head and neck cancer when the dose is adjusted according to a patient's smoking status. The research showed that both smokers and nonsmokers tolerated the drug well without serious adverse effects.
Researchers have discovered a biomarker, miR-375, that can predict the life-threatening nature of head and neck cancer tumors. The study found that patients with lower levels of miR-375 are more likely to experience aggressive disease progression.
Researchers found that patients with 'matted' lymph nodes had a 69% survival rate over three years, compared to 94% for those without matted nodes. The study's results may help doctors identify patients at higher risk and reduce standard treatment side effects.

Researchers found that smokers who light up within 30 minutes of waking have a higher risk of developing lung and head and neck cancers. This increased risk is independent of smoking frequency and duration, suggesting that nicotine dependence may play a role in cancer development.
Smokers who light up within 30 minutes of waking are 1.79 times more likely to develop lung cancer and 1.59 times more likely to develop head and neck cancer compared to those who delay smoking for over an hour. Targeted smoking cessation programs may help reduce tobacco's negative health effects.
Researchers have identified unexpected genetic mutations in head and neck squamous cell cancer, including defects in the p53 tumor suppressor gene and alterations in the NOTCH family of genes. These findings shed new light on the complex biology of this understudied disease.

Researchers at Ohio State University found that adding low-dose sorafenib to chemotherapy and radiation can improve treatment efficacy while reducing harsh side effects. The triple combination was well-tolerated in an animal model.
Researchers found that combining CT and FDG-PET images resulted in a change in tumor delineation in one out of three patients, leading to adjusted treatments in 10% of cases. This improvement was particularly notable in patients with dental inlays, where the primary tumor was not visible on CT scans alone.
Researchers found that higher levels of perceived stress and depressive symptoms are associated with greater VEGF expression in tumor tissue, leading to shorter disease-free survival. The study suggests psychosocial interventions may have limited impact on patients with advanced cancer.
Researchers at Tufts University School of Medicine have developed a protein-based inhibitor that blocks HPV protein expression in cell culture, paving the way for a topical treatment. The inhibitor, E2R, prevents viral gene transcription and has shown promise against various strains of HPV, including high-risk and low-risk types.
A study found that nearly half of head and neck cancer patients who received prophylactic percutaneous endoscopic gastrostomy (PEG) tubes never used them. The study suggests that PEG placement prior to therapy may not be necessary and could impact cost-effectiveness and quality of life.

Researchers at Emory and Georgia Tech developed nanoparticles to detect circulating tumor cells in blood samples from 19 head and neck cancer patients, achieving a positive signal for 17 patients. The 'one-tube' SERS technology could be faster and lower in costs than other detection methods.
Cancer researchers at Princess Margaret Hospital discovered targeting the enzyme UROD can sensitize diseased tissue to radiation and chemotherapy, reducing side effects. Lower UROD levels before treatment are associated with improved clinical outcomes.
The PARSPORT trial found that intensity-modulated radiotherapy (IMRT) spares the major salivary glands, reducing xerostomia and improving quality of life in head and neck cancer patients. IMRT significantly reduces the incidence of dry mouth and leads to recovery of saliva secretion.

A new three-drug regimen including docetaxel has been shown to significantly improve the long-term survival of patients with locally advanced head and neck cancer. The addition of docetaxel to a standard two-drug chemotherapy regimen reduced the likelihood of death by 26% over six years, according to results from the TAX 324 trial.
